分账受理
1、说明
一、合作方发送请求报文给富友。富友验证报文合法性。处理业务逻辑后。同步返回结果报文给合作方。
二、分账统一使用富友的流水号分账。富友流水号是资金清算的唯一流水号。
三、一笔订单支持多次分账。分给多个人。请商户先校验:分账金额小于等于订单金额乘以分账比例。
2、请求地址
生产:[https://ordupz.fuioupay.com/accountMove.fuiou]
测试:[https://ordupz-test.fuioupay.com/accountMove.fuiou]
3、接口输入
变量名称 |
字段 |
长度 |
是否必填 |
是否参加签名 |
说明 |
商户编码 |
mchntCd |
MAX(15) |
是 |
是 |
商户编码富友分配 |
交易流水号 |
traceNo |
MAX(30) |
是 |
是 |
唯一流水号,商户定义 |
源交易订单富友流水号 |
srcFasSsn |
MAX(12) |
是 |
是 |
源支付交易返回的12位富友流水号 |
源交易订单富友日期 |
srcFasDate |
MAX(8) |
是 |
是 |
源支付交易返回的8位富友日期 |
备注 |
reserved |
MAX(64) |
是 |
是 |
默认传空字符串 |
分账交易列表 |
list |
MAX |
是 |
否 |
列表不涉及签名 |
签名 |
signature |
MAX |
是 |
否 |
AyaQBsq2NmxmMMaSSIg2........ |
入账方编号 |
accountIn |
MAX(15) |
是 |
否 |
分账入账方编号 |
分账金额 |
allocateAmt |
MAX(12) |
是 |
否 |
单位:分 |
合同编号 |
contractSsn |
MAX(60) |
是 |
否 |
合同编号 |
4、接口输出
变量名称 |
字段 |
长度 |
是否必填 |
是否参加签名 |
说明 |
商户编码 |
mchntCd |
MAX(15) |
是 |
是 |
商户编码富友分配 |
交易流水号 |
traceNo |
MAX(30) |
是 |
是 |
唯一流水号,商户定义 |
富友日期 |
fyDate |
MAX(8) |
是 |
是 |
分账交易富友日期 |
返回码 |
respCode |
MAX(8) |
是 |
是 |
接口返回码 |
返回码描述 |
respDesc |
MAX(60) |
是 |
是 |
接口返回描述 |
备注 |
reserved |
MAX(64) |
是 |
是 |
备注用(原路返回的备注) |
分账交易列表 |
list |
MAX |
是 |
否 |
列表不涉及签名 |
签名 |
signature |
MAX |
是 |
否 |
AyaQBsq2NmxmMMaSSIg2........ |
入账方编号 |
accountIn |
MAX(15) |
是 |
否 |
分账入账方编号 |
分账金额 |
allocateAmt |
MAX(12) |
是 |
否 |
单位:分 |
合同编号 |
contractSsn |
MAX(60) |
是 |
否 |
合同编号 |
分账状态 |
status |
MAX(60) |
是 |
否 |
01=成功;02=超时;03=失败 |
分账状态描述 |
statusDes |
MAX(60) |
是 |
否 |
按状态对应具体失败原因。比如可用余额不足,合同已到期。等等 |